The ICAO code for Dekalb-Peachtree Airport in Atlanta, GA, is KPDK. This code is derived from the airport's location and name: "K" represents the United States, and "PDK" is the specific identifier for Dekalb-Peachtree Airport. Each ICAO code is designed to uniquely identify airports across the globe, adhering to a structure that often includes elements of the airport's name or location in its designated code.

Knowing the ICAO codes can help aviation professionals communicate precisely about specific airports, which is crucial for navigation, air traffic management, and logistical planning. The accuracy in the representation of this airport's ICAO code is essential for clarity in operations.
